Senior Lecturer in Cell Biology. University of Exeter. Diabetes researcher and developmental biologist investigating neural-pancreas interplay by using the zebrafish and primary culture models.

Day 1 of #UKZF2025 ended with a fantastic talk by David Lyons @lyons-lab.bsky.social We learned about a conserved mechanism of myelin repair that was first discovered in #zebrafish. 🤯
